Lithuania was a powerful empire that dominated much of eastern Europe in the … WebDuring the 18th century, the Polish-Lithuanian Commonwealth declined as a political power. Attempts at reform triggered foreign intervention. Following three partitions, the old state ceased to exist. During the first two partitions, in 1772 and 1793, Lithuania lost only lands inhabited by East Slavs. The Third Partition (1795) resulted in a division of the land …

Lithuania is: a country; Location: Northern Hemisphere and Eastern Hemisphere; Eurasia Europe Northern Europe; Eastern … WebPanevėžys, city, north-central Lithuania, on the Nevėžis River. First mentioned in 1503, it was chartered as a district town in 1842 and became a regional economic centre. Agricultural trade is important in the city; the leading industry is food processing (especially sugar refining). There are also metalworks, glassworks, and a large flax-processing plant. Web17 mrt. 2024 · The Country Geography Lithuania is located in northern Europe, on the eastern side of the Baltic Sea. Lithuania is bordered by Latvia to the north, Belarus to the east and south east, and Poland and the Kaliningrad area of Russia to the south west. To the west lies the Baltic Sea. Lithuania is a small country that draws attention with its architecture, historical buildings, entertainment life, unspoiled nature, and its people. The largest city and capital of Lithuania is Vilnius. Besides Lithuanian, which is the official language, English and Russian are also spoken.

WebLithuania is a parliamentary democracy with the supreme council or Seimas serving as the legislature and the president serving as head of state. Its major cities are Vilnius, Kaunas, and Klaipedia. The Lithuanian countryside consists of lowlands and small hills and is dotted by 3,000 lakes.
